Proton Services: A More Private and Secure Alternative to Google Services

Proton Services is a Swiss-based company that offers a variety of privacy-focused online services, including email, calendar, cloud storage, and VPN. Proton Services is committed to protecting its users' privacy and security, and it has a number of advantages over Google Services, including:

  • Privacy: Proton Services is based in Switzerland, which has some of the strictest privacy laws in the world. Swiss law prohibits Proton Services from sharing user data with any government or third party without a valid court order.

  • Security: Proton Services uses the latest encryption technologies to protect user data. All Proton Services are end-to-end encrypted, meaning that only the sender and receiver can read the data.

  • Transparency: Proton Services is committed to transparency and accountability. It publishes regular transparency reports that detail how it handles user data.

  • Features: Proton Services offers a wide range of features that are comparable to Google Services. However, Proton Services puts a greater emphasis on privacy and security.


Here are some specific advantages of Proton Services over Google Services:

  • ProtonMail: ProtonMail is a secure email service that uses end-to-end encryption to protect user data. ProtonMail is also ad-free and spam-free.

  • ProtonCalendar: ProtonCalendar is a secure calendar service that uses end-to-end encryption to protect user data. ProtonCalendar also integrates with ProtonMail.

  • ProtonDrive: ProtonDrive is a secure cloud storage service that uses end-to-end encryption to protect user data. ProtonDrive also offers a number of privacy-focused features, such as zero-knowledge encryption and file sharing.

  • ProtonVPN: ProtonVPN is a secure VPN service that encrypts user traffic and protects their online privacy. ProtonVPN also offers a number of privacy-focused features, such as a no-logs policy and a kill switch.


Swiss privacy laws and how they protect Proton Services users

Swiss privacy laws are some of the strictest in the world. The Swiss Federal Constitution guarantees the right to privacy, and Swiss law prohibits the government from collecting personal data without a valid court order.

Proton Services is subject to Swiss privacy laws, which means that it is prohibited from sharing user data with any government or third party without a valid court order. This makes Proton Services a very secure and private choice for online services.
